I may have missed defining my issue.  I thought that it was related to 
the creation of the tap device.  It looks like a problem is with 
virtio-net not getting loaded during the VM boot process on 
FreeDSD-14.2-RELEASE.

vm-bhyve log from startup on  FreeBSD-14.1-RELEASE

Dec 06 17:18:55:  [bhyve devices: -s 0,hostbridge -s 31,lpc -s 
4:0,virtio-blk,/virtual/openbsd/disk0.img -s 
5:0,virtio-net,tap0,mac=58:9c:fc:09:93:65 -s 6:0,passthru,3/0/0]
Dec 06 17:18:55:  [bhyve console: -l com1,/dev/nmdm-openbsd.1A]
Dec 06 17:18:55: starting bhyve (run 1)

vm-bhyve log from startup on  FreeBSD-14.2-RELEASE

Dec 07 13:57:55:  [bhyve devices: -s 0,hostbridge -s 31,lpc -s 
4:0,virtio-blk,/virtual/openbsd/disk0.img -s 6:0,passthru,3/0/0]
Dec 07 13:57:55:  [bhyve console: -l com1,/dev/nmdm-openbsd.1A]
Dec 07 13:57:55: starting bhyve (run 1)
